VBEでVBAを作っていると、いつの間にか Rowとか Column とか、通常は先頭が大文字のクラス名とかプロパティ名とかが小文字始まりに修正されてしまって大文字始まりにできなくなっちゃうことがある。(VBAは大文字小文字関係ないのでエラ では「EXCEL」や「excel」のように大文字や小文字で入力されていた場合はどうでしょう。 セルの「EXCEL」や「excel」と、検索文字列の「Excel」は"等しくない"と判定されます。 関係演算子の「=」は、大文字と小文字を区別するからです。 2文字目以降に大文字があった場合も小文字に変換されます . アルファベットの小文字以外は影響を受けません。 LCase関数は、アルファベットの大文字を小文字に変換します。アルファベットの大文字以外は影響を受けません。 Sub Sample() MsgBox UCase("Excel VBA") '→ EXCEL VBA MsgBox LCase("Excel VBA") '→ excel vba End Sub ・・・」みたいなコード)、勝手に大文字に変換されてしまう。確かにプロパティシートは大文字小文字混在の状態になっているのだが。 vba特有の変数名の大文字小文字の自動変換サービスが発動し 変更を加えていなくても変数名が大文字 → 小文字に勝手に変更されたりします。 ソース管理ツール(git)では大文字小文字の判別を検知します … エクセルVBAをwebで検索しながらプログラムしている初心者です。VBEで入力していると変数名などの大文字・小文字を自動変換してくれる機能があると思いますが,そのことでの質問です。いつもFor~Nextのループ処理を使う時,変数"a"とす vbeの入力支援機能は必ずonにしておく. VBで勝手に大文字小文字が切り替わって困っています。変数名等で「lngLoop」が勝手に「lngloop」に変わってしまう等、後でVSS等で差分を比較する時に面倒です。設定でこうならないようにする事は出来ますか?VB6.0のSP5、windowsXPです。 vbaのコード上でそのコントロールを参照するためその名前を入力すると(「me! StrConvでの大文字、小文字変換. JUnitって打ってもJunitになっちゃうし。ツール→オプション→スペルチェック→オートコレクトオプション→オートコレクトで「2文字目を小文字にする」と「文の先頭文字を大文字にする」のチェックをは … excel & vbaの文字列処理 文字列操作では、asc、concatenate、find、left、len、lenb、mid、midb、right、text、value、upper() の関数をマスターしておくと、色々な場面で役立つでしょう。 かく言う私も、うろ覚えなので、ここに備忘録として書いています。

vbeにはコード(ステートメント)入力時に働く自動支援機能があり、これを活用することで入力時の負担はかなり軽減するので、これらのオプション設定は必ず on にしておくことをお勧めする。 vba講義室 > vbeの入力支援機能 vbeの入力支援機能. 全ての指定に共通して、大文字小文字の変換を行いますが、 全角半角は変換前のものが継続します のでそちらの変換には以下の記事にある変換を合わせて行います. StrConv関数を使って大文字や小文字に変換することが出来ます。 StrConv関数の詳細については「VBA関数:文字の種類を変換する(StrConv)」でご参照ください。